Storage & Stability

Shipped at
This product is provided as lyophilized powder which is shipped with ice packs.
Short-term storage
Generally, lyophilized proteins are stable for up to 12 months when stored at -20 to -80℃. Reconstituted protein solution can be stored at 4-8℃ for 2-7 days. Aliquots of reconstituted samples are stable at < -20℃ for 3 months.

Aliquoting advice
Reconstitute entire vial immediately. Aliquot working stock; avoid repeated freeze-thaw.
